Who are the USC Trojans Women’s Basketball team?

The USC Trojans women’s basketball team represents the University of Southern California in NCAA Division I basketball competition. They compete in the highly competitive Pac-12 Conference, facing off against some of the nation’s top programs. Historically a program with flashes of brilliance, the Trojans are currently undergoing a resurgence, aiming to consistently compete for conference championships and national recognition.

Who is the coach of the USC Trojans Women’s Basketball team?

Lindsay Gottlieb, a highly respected coach with a proven track record of success, leads the USC Trojans. Gottlieb previously coached at California, leading the Golden Bears to a Final Four appearance, and also boasts NBA coaching experience with the Cleveland Cavaliers. Her arrival at USC signaled a renewed commitment to excellence and has injected fresh energy into the program.

Best USC Women’s Basketball players

Best USC Women’s Basketball Players: Trojan Legends on the Court

USC women’s basketball boasts a rich history of talented athletes who have made a significant impact on the game. From national championships to WNBA stardom, Trojan alumnae have cemented their place in basketball history. This article celebrates some of the best USC women’s basketball players, exploring their achievements and contributions to the program.

Who are some of the most iconic USC Women’s Basketball players?

This is a common question for fans wanting to delve deeper into USC’s basketball legacy. While determining the “best” is subjective, some names consistently rise to the top, based on their stats, accolades, and overall impact. Let’s dive into some of the standout players:

Lisa Leslie: Arguably the most recognizable name in USC women’s basketball, Lisa Leslie dominated the college game before embarking on a Hall of Fame WNBA career. A two-time National Player of the Year and four-time Olympic gold medalist, Leslie led the Trojans to two NCAA Final Four appearances. Her dominance in the paint, scoring prowess, and athleticism set a new standard for women’s basketball.

Cheryl Miller: Before Lisa Leslie, there was Cheryl Miller. Considered one of the greatest women’s basketball players of all time, Miller led USC to two NCAA championships. Her high-flying dunks, all-around game, and competitive fire made her a true icon. Miller’s impact transcended the sport, inspiring generations of future basketball stars.

Cynthia Cooper-Dyke: Another key contributor to USC’s championship success, Cynthia Cooper-Dyke went on to become a WNBA legend. Her dynamic scoring ability and leadership were instrumental in the Houston Comets’ four consecutive WNBA titles. Cooper-Dyke’s collegiate career laid the foundation for her professional success.

Tina Thompson: A dominant force in the post, Tina Thompson earned All-American honors at USC before embarking on a prolific WNBA career. Thompson is the WNBA’s all-time leading scorer (at the time of her retirement) and a nine-time All-Star. Her skill set and longevity solidify her place among the best.

Q: How many national championships has the USC Women’s Basketball team won?

A: The USC Women’s Basketball team has won two national championships (1983 & 1984).

Q: Who coached USC Women’s Basketball during their championship runs?

A: Linda Sharp coached the Trojans to their national championship victories.
